What are you giving up for Lent?

As we enter Lent, the season of preparation before Easter, many people choose to give something up. This year, I invite you to consider giving up a bit of nightly screen time and replacing it with a short daily Bible reading.


Pastor Brian and I will host a weekly discussion each Tuesday at 7:00 p.m. in the Friendship Room and by Zoom, using Discipleship in a Divided Age…Living Faithfully amid Division and Uncertainty by Terri McDowell Ott. You can pick up a copy in the Narthex or access the digital version by clicking here.


Join us as you’re able - whether or not you’ve completed the readings, and even if you can’t attend every week. You’re also welcome to simply follow the devotional on your own. We’d love to have you with us.


P.S. If you have an older youth or teen, consider making this Lenten study a family practice.
